Delegation Contacts BPU & EDA Regarding Viking Yachts Proposed Wind Turbine Project
Senator Christopher J. Connors, Assemblyman Brian E. Rumpf and Assemblyman Daniel M. Van Pelt have written to the New Jersey Board of Public Utilities (NJBPU) and the New Jersey Economic Development Authority (NJEDA) at the request of the Viking Yachts Company to inquire if any grants, rebate programs or tax incentives are available to the Company for its proposed wind turbine project.

9th District Delegation Opposes Offering Driver’s Licenses & In-State Tuition to Illegal Immigrants
Senator Christopher J. Connors, Assemblyman Brian E. Rumpf and Assemblyman Daniel M. Van Pelt today expressed deep concern over the Governor’s ambivalence to the recommendations offered by his own Blue Ribbon Advisory Panel on Immigrant Policy, which including allowing the issuance of driver’s license for undocumented aliens as well as in-state tuition for foreign-born New Jersey students. In January, Connors, Rumpf and Van Pelt wrote the Governor urging him to reject these proposals after reports surfaced in the media that the Panel would be offering such recommendations.

Legislation recently introduced by Senator Christopher J. Connors, Assemblyman Brian E. Rumpf and Assemblyman Daniel M. Van Pelt would permit a certain portion of municipal development trust funds to be directed to a municipal program for first-time home-buying veterans, to provide grants for down payment assistance. Current law permits a municipality that is authorized to collect affordable housing fees under the rules of the Council on Affordable Housing (COAH) to set aside amounts from the fees collected to provide an array of affordability assistance programs.

Senator Christopher J. Connors, Assemblyman Brian E. Rumpf and Assemblyman Daniel M. Van Pelt announced today they will introduce legislation to require that all newly hired State employees be New Jersey residents. The 9th District Legislators’ proposal would apply to persons employed in the Executive, Legislative and Judicial Branches of the state as well as with an authority, board, body, agency, commission, State college or university. Current State employees would not be affected under the proposal.

Legislation sponsored by Senator Christopher J. Connors, Assemblyman Brian E. Rumpf and Assemblyman Daniel M. Van Pelt that would designate July 17 of each year as “Chiari Malformation-Syringomyelia Awareness Day” in New Jersey was approved today by the Senate Health, Human Services and Senior Citizens Committee. Syringomyelia (SM) is a neurological disorder in which a cyst or cavity forms within the spinal cord, possibly destroying it over time. Chiari malformation (CM), a form of syringomyelia, is a structural defect in the cerebellum, the part of the brain that controls balance.
